Liberigo de la operaciumo MidnightBSD 2.1

La labortabla orientita operaciumo MidnightBSD 2.1 estis publikigita, surbaze de FreeBSD kun elementoj portitaj de DragonFly BSD, OpenBSD kaj NetBSD. La baza labortabla medio estas konstruita sur GNUstep, sed uzantoj havas la eblon instali WindowMaker, GNOME, Xfce aŭ Lumina. Instala bildo de 743 MB en grandeco (x86, amd64) estis preta por elŝuto.

Male al aliaj FreeBSD-skribotablaj konstruoj, MidnightBSD estis origine evoluigita kiel forko de FreeBSD 6.1-beta, kiu estis sinkronigita kun la FreeBSD 2011-kodbazo en 7 kaj poste asimilis multajn funkciojn de la branĉoj FreeBSD 9, 10 kaj 11. Por pakadministrado MidnightBSD uzas la mport-sistemo, kiu uzas SQLite-datumbazon por stoki indeksojn kaj metadatenojn. Instalado, forigo kaj serĉo de pakaĵoj estas efektivigitaj per ununura mport-komando.

Ĉefaj ŝanĝoj:

  • LLVM 10.0.1 estas uzata por la konstruo.
  • Ĝisdatigitaj versioj: mport 2.1.4, APR-util 1.6.1, APR 1.7.0, Subversion 1.14.0, dosiero 5.39, sendmail 8.16.1, sqlite3 3.35.5, tzdata 2021a, libarchive 3.5.0, unbound.1.13.0 , xz 5.2.5, openmp.
  • Aldonitaj ŝoforoj por NetFPGA SUME 4x10Gb Ethernet, JMicron JMB582/JMB585 AHCI, BCM54618SE PHY kaj Bitron Video AV2010/10 ZigBee USB Stick.
  • Ĝisdatigitaj ŝoforoj: e1000 (Intel gigabit Ethernet), mlx5, nxge, usb, vxge.
  • La stiriloj ctau (Cronyx Tau) kaj cx (Cronyx Sigma) estis malrekomenditaj.
  • Plibonigoj estis faritaj al la mport-pakaĵmanaĝero. La procezo de ĝisdatigo de dependecoj dum instalado aŭ ĝisdatigo de pakaĵoj estis plibonigita. Certigas, ke ĝusta kodigo estas agordita kiam ĉerpas dosierojn el arkivoj enhavantaj ne-ASCII-signojn en dosiernomoj. Por kontroli la integrecon de plist-elementoj, sha256 hashes estas uzataj.
  • Ebligita generacio de la os-liberiga dosiero en /var/run.
  • La pako burncd estis forigita de la distribuo.

fonto: opennet.ru

Aldoni komenton